Subject: Re: [PATCH] dt-bindings: Remove "status" from schema examples
Date: Wed, 21 Jul 2021 07:49:30 -0600 [thread overview]
Message-ID: <CAL_Jsq+XEbEJuoSiQ=PeL-34FkLqG-eYA86FvNK7K-uGbaTFwg@mail.gmail.com> (raw)
In-Reply-To: <8343dfe9d1af1ad4ab806104b74a95819c765dea.camel@pengutronix.de>
On Wed, Jul 21, 2021 at 2:33 AM Philipp Zabel <p.zabel@pengutronix.de> wrote:
>
> Hi Rob,
>
> On Tue, 2021-07-20 at 11:20 -0600, Rob Herring wrote:
> > There's no reason to have "status" properties in examples. "okay" is the
> > default, and "disabled" turns off some schema checks ('required'
> > specifically).
>
> Is this documented somewhere? If not, should it be? (Maybe in writing-
> schema.rst -> Schema Contents -> examples?)
I don't think it is. I'm writing a schema for it which works for both
those that read documentation and those that don't.
